1832. Check if the Sentence Is Pangram 👍

  • Time: $O(n)$
  • Space: $O(26) = O(1)$

class Solution {
 public:
  bool checkIfPangram(string sentence) {
    return unordered_set(sentence.begin(), sentence.end()).size() == 26;
  }
};

class Solution {
  public boolean checkIfPangram(String sentence) {
    Set<Character> seen = new HashSet<>();

    for (final char c : sentence.toCharArray())
      seen.add(c);

    return seen.size() == 26;
  }
}

class Solution:
  def checkIfPangram(self, sentence: str) -> bool:
    return len(set(sentence)) == 26
